site stats

Creating triggers in mariadb

WebCREATE TRIGGER requires the TRIGGER privilege for the table associated with the trigger. MariaDB starting with 10.2.3. ... The FOLLOWS other_trigger_name and PRECEDES other_trigger_name options were added in MariaDB 10.2.3 as part of … Triggers Metadata. The Information Schema TRIGGERS Table stores … Knowledge Base » MariaDB - Italiano » Documentazione di MariaDB » Comandi … Why get a MariaDB ID? Single sign-on to access all customer facing MariaDB … Why get a MariaDB ID? Single sign-on to access all customer facing MariaDB … WebJun 20, 2024 · Based on mariadb's documentation on create trigger, mariadb does not have the referencing clause:. CREATE [OR REPLACE] [DEFINER = { user CURRENT_USER role CURRENT_ROLE }] TRIGGER [IF NOT EXISTS] trigger_name trigger_time trigger_event ON tbl_name FOR EACH ROW [{ FOLLOWS PRECEDES } …

can i generate a mysql trigger without a definer clause?

WebBy default, with row-based replication, triggers run on the master, and the effects of their executions are replicated to the slaves. However, starting from MariaDB 10.1.1, it is possible to run triggers on the slaves. See Running triggers on the slave for Row-based events. See Also. Trigger Overview; CREATE TRIGGER; DROP TRIGGER WebTriggers and Implicit Locks. There are 4 related questions . Content reproduced on this site is the property of its respective owners, and this content is not reviewed in advance by MariaDB. The views, information and opinions expressed by this content do not necessarily represent those of MariaDB or any other party. butler seattle transportation https://gmtcinema.com

mysql - Declaring variables inside Triggers - Stack Overflow

WebDebugger 2015-05-05 11:58:19 219 1 mysql/ triggers 提示: 本站為國內 最大 中英文翻譯問答網站,提供中英文對照查看,鼠標放在中文字句上可 顯示英文原文 。 若本文未解決您的問題,推薦您嘗試使用 國內免費版CHATGPT 幫您解決。 WebYou can have multiple insert statement one for each column. If you want to put a restriction of not inserting the data that is not changed you can do the following change in the trigger: IF (OLD.column_name <> NEW.column_name) THEN --Your insert query here ELSE --NOOP END IF; Let know if more information is required. WebMariaDB drop trigger example. First, create a new trigger associated with the country_stats table: delimiter $$ create trigger before_stat_update before update on country_stats for each row begin if new.population > old.population * 2 then signal sqlstate '45000' set message_text= 'Error! the new population is too high.'; ... butler security services

Triggers - MariaDB Knowledge Base

Category:How To Set Variables in MySQL Update Trigger

Tags:Creating triggers in mariadb

Creating triggers in mariadb

triggers - Error with REFERENCING mariadb syntax - Stack Overflow

WebMar 18, 2016 · Thus, if a user has full access to database db1 and you want that user to drop triggers in another database (such as db2), then simply run. GRANT TRIGGER … WebFeb 21, 2024 · First, log in to your MySQL Server: mysql -u root -p. Then, enter the root password of your MySQL server and hit Enter to proceed. Next, you will see a MySQL prompt similar to the one shown below: mysql &gt;. Create a test_database by running the command below: CREATE DATABASE test_database; Output:

Creating triggers in mariadb

Did you know?

WebMariaDB começando com 10.2.3. As FOLLOWS other_trigger_name e PRECEDES other_trigger_name foram adicionadas no MariaDB 10.2.3 como parte do suporte a vários gatilhos por tempo de ação. Esta é a mesma sintaxe usada pelo MySQL 5.7, embora o MySQL 5.7 não tenha suporte multi-trigger. FOLLOWS adiciona o novo gatilho após … WebDatabase Collation is the collation of the database with which the trigger is associated. These columns were added in MariaDB/MySQL 5.1.21. Old triggers created before MySQL 5.7 and MariaDB 10.2.3 has NULL in the Created column. See also. Trigger Overview; CREATE TRIGGER; DROP TRIGGER; information_schema.TRIGGERS table SHOW …

Web25. There is great reason why you should never call stored procedures from within triggers. Triggers are, by nature, stored procedures. Their actions are virtually hard to roll back. Even if all underlying tables are InnoDB, you will experience a proportional volume of shared row locks and annoying intermittency from exclusive row locks. WebOct 21, 2016 · CREATE TRIGGER insertCompanyUser AFTER INSERT ON userinfo FOR EACH ROW BEGIN IF New.companyId is not null THEN INSERT INTO `tb_companyuser` (`id`, `companyId`, `userId`, `freeze`, `role`, `createDate`, `updateDate`) VALUES (NULL, New.companyId, New.id, b'00000', '1', CURRENT_TIMESTAMP, …

WebApr 12, 2024 · Using MySQL Triggers. Every trigger associated with a table has a unique name and function based on two factors: 1. Time. BEFORE or AFTER a specific row event. 2. Event. INSERT, UPDATE or … WebCREATE TRIGGER. Table; Syntax; History; Schema. create [temp] trigger [if not exists] {name} [before, after, instead of] ... UPD share link for: MariaDB, PostgreSQL, MS SQL 10.2024. New design Editor/Table four position Native scroll for table ...

WebA trigger is a stored database object that is automatically executed in response to a data modification event on a table. The data modification events include insert, update, and …

WebJun 3, 2024 · Introduction. MySQL/MariaDB triggers are stored programs associated with a table in a database, and used to automatically perform some actions when an INSERT, DELETE or UPDATE event is performed on the table. A trigger can be set to perform an action either before or after the event it is associated to. In this tutorial, we will see how to ... butlers electrical carrick on suirWebSep 1, 2024 · The main challenge here is to create 200 times 3 triggers. You can use a smart text editor or write a small piece of code that generates the script for creating the 600 triggers. Another downside of this approach is that if you need to change anything in the logic of the triggers you need to re-create them. Pros cdcw-swxs platinum smartwashWebCreate and modify TRIGGERs on newer MariaDB/MySQL servers. Database powered by MariaDB HeidiSQL is proudly built with Embarcadero Delphi HeidiSQL on Facebook Imprint. Ads were blocked - no problem. But keep in mind that developing HeidiSQL, user support and hosting takes time and money. You may ... cdcw-swxs sparesWebNov 16, 2024 · CREATE TRIGGER Student_Name BEFORE INSERT ON membership FOR EACH ROW BEGIN DECLARE msg varchar(100); FOR EACH ROW BEGIN <---- remove this line IF LENGTH(NEW.name) NOT between 4 and 20 THEN SET msg ='Name should be between 5 and 20 letters'; SIGNAL SQLSTATE '45000' SET … butler security mdWebI created a tool called cdc_audit that automates creation of audit tables in mysql for any or all tables, and even preserves pre-existing triggers. Maybe you or someone will find it useful. Features. automates generation of audit tables; automates generation of triggers to populate audit tables cdc years of life lostWebJan 9, 2024 · MariaDB create trigger definer. A trigger is connected with a table that is a database object in the MariaDB.Now, as its name specifies, the trigger gets activated when a specific event arises for a table. A … butlers editingWebIn this syntax: First, specify the name of the trigger that you want to create after the create trigger keywords. The trigger name must be distinct within a database. Second, specify … cdc yeast tx